How is the Labor Information Registry (RIL) in Guatemala related to tax records?

The Labor Information Registry (RIL) in Guatemala is a database that contains information about employees and their income. It is related to the tax history because the RIL information is used by the Superintendency of Tax Administration (SAT) to verify the coherence between the income declared by taxpayers and their employment records.

What is the tax treatment of payments for cross-border digital services in Ecuador?

Payments for cross-border digital services are subject to withholding taxes in Ecuador. It is essential to know the applicable rules and comply with reporting obligations to the Internal Revenue Service (SRI).

How can I apply for a residence permit for pensioners in the Dominican Republic?

Pensioners who wish to obtain a residence permit in the Dominican Republic must submit an application to the National Migration Council. They must provide documents that demonstrate their status as pensioners, such as pension certificates, bank statements, among others. In addition, they must comply with the requirements established by immigration legislation and obtain approval of the application by the competent authorities.
